Ko Woo-seok Returns to LG, Contract Announcement Expected After Arrival in Korea
Ko Woo-seok has returned to South Korea after a short and unsettled spell in Major League Baseball, with the LG Twins preparing to announce his contract. Ko arrived from the United States on the first day of the month. He played four games in MLB before being sent back to the minor leagues.
